Overview

Cricket Bar, located conveniently on MN-70 in Pine City, Minnesota, is a classic small-town sports bar that offers a welcoming atmosphere for both locals and travelers. Known primarily for its selection of beer and its standout Bloody Mary, it’s an ideal spot to unwind after a game or gather with friends for casual socializing.

The bar space itself is clean and well-maintained, featuring ample seating that accommodates groups of various sizes. Patrons appreciate the friendly and attentive staff, creating a comfortable environment where good conversation and lively moments flourish. Its location makes it a favored stop for visitors passing through Pine City or those heading up north for outdoor adventures, such as snowmobiling.

While Cricket Bar’s food menu is quite limited—with pizza being the sole option—it serves well as a complement to the drink offerings. For those seeking a more extensive food selection, Time Out Sports Bar and Grill just next door provides additional dining choices. This simplicity in food allows the bar to focus on what it does best: delivering quality drinks and a genuine community vibe.

Though some patrons have noted changes in bartending staff, the overall experience remains positive. The bar’s rules and well-managed atmosphere ensure respectful conduct, balancing a lively sports bar energy with a friendly, approachable crowd. Cricket Bar’s identity is rooted in being a laid-back, reliable spot where comfort meets camaraderie, making it a staple in Pine City’s local nightlife and sports-viewing scene.
